What is the purpose of the SMTP setting in the CUIC administrator web page?

Show Suggested Answer Hide Answer
Suggested Answer: C

The purpose of the SMTP setting in the CUIC administrator web page is to only configure the email server used to email scheduled reports, as it specifies the host name, port number, user name, password, and sender address of the SMTP server. Reference = [Cisco Unified Intelligence Center User Guide Release 12.5(1)], page 10
